Discussion

"Enrico Taglietti’s architecture is highly significant in Australian architecture, both for its individual character and for its regional base in Canberra – away from the large coastal cities of mainstream Australia.

"Taglietti’s work over the second half of the 20th Century has consistently pursued an Australian architectural vision as seen through Italian eyes. Arriving in Australia, his first impression was of 'the sort of emptiness which was very conducive to creation'."– Jury Citation - Gold Medal 2007 - Enrico Taglietti

Awards

  • 1969 RAIA ACT Chapter Architecture Awards: Certificate of Merit – Paterson House
  • 1970 RAIA NSW Chapter Architecture Awards: Architectural Merit – Smith House
  • 1972 RAIA VIC Chapter Architecture Awards: Architectural Merit – St.Kilda Library
  • 1977 RAIA ACT Chapter Architecture Awards: Canberra Medallion – Giralang Primary School
  • 1978 RAIA ACT Chapter Architecture Awards: Certificate of Merit – Apostolic Nunciature
  • 1980 RAIA ACT Chapter Architecture Awards: Certificate of Merit – Apostolic Nunciature
  • 1981 RAIA ACT Chapter Architecture Awards: Worthy of Mention for Architectural Merit – Apostolic Nunciature
  • 1987 BOMA Best Commercial Building: Capital Centre, Canberra
  • 1992 RAIA ACT Chapter Architecture Awards: Certificate of Merit – Phillip District Oval Grandstand
  • 1992 RAIA ACT Chapter Architecture Awards: Certificate of Merit – Forrest Early Childhood Centre
  • 1995 RAIA ACT Chapter Architecture Awards: 25 Year Award – Dickson Library
  • 1996 RAIA ACT Chapter Architecture Awards: Certificate of Merit – Sea Residence
  • 2001 RAIA ACT Chapter Architecture Awards: Residential Award – Brett Lowe’s House 41
  • 2001 RAIA ACT Chapter Architecture Awards: 25 Year Award – Giralang Primary School
  • 2001 RAIA Life Fellowship endorses by the RAIA National Council
  • 2007 RAIA Gold Medal
